How much do td bank call center j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for td bank call center in the United States is $17.91,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a TD Bank Call Center job?

A TD Bank Call Center job involves assisting customers with their banking inquiries over the phone. Representatives handle account-related questions, troubleshoot issues, and provide information on products and services. They must deliver excellent customer service, follow company policies, and resolve concerns efficiently. Strong communication skills and the ability to multitask are essential. The role may also include meeting performance targets and working various shifts, including evenings and weekends.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Td Bank Call Center position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a TD Bank Call Center representative, you need strong customer service skills, proficiency in problem-solving,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with call center phone systems, CRM software, and basic banking procedures is important for daily operations. Excellent communication, patience, and the ability to remain calm under pressure distinguish top performers in this environment. These abilities ensure high-quality customer interactions, swift resolution of issues, and upholding of TD Bank's service standards.

What does a typical day look like for a TD Bank Call Center representative?

A typical day for a TD Bank Call Center representative involves handling incoming calls from customers regarding account inquiries, transactions, and troubleshooting banking issues. You'll spend your day utilizing specialized software and resources to resolve customer concerns, update account information, and provide information on TD Bank products and services. The role involves both independent problem-solving and collaboration with supervisors or specialized teams for complex cases. Call volume can fluctuate, and multitasking is common, but supportive team structures and ongoing training help you develop and succeed in this fast-paced environment.

Job Description: Relationship Banker - Call Center
Location: Harker Heights
Job Summary:
The Call Center Relationship Banker delivers exceptional financial guidance and customer service within the bank's call center environment. This role encompasses addressing customer inquiries, providing tailored banking solutions, and identifying opportunities that align with the bank's financial growth objectives. A successful Call Center Relationship Banker effectively balances problem-solving skills with a customer-centric approach, ensuring that each interaction enhances the relationship between the customer and the bank.
Customer Service Relationship Management:
  • Respond promptly to inbound client calls, addressing questions related to accounts, transactions, and general banking services.
  • Develop a rapport with clients, building trust and understanding their financial needs to provide appropriate recommendations.
  • Handle customer concerns, troubleshoot issues, and escalate complex problems to the appropriate team members when necessary.
Transaction Processing and Account Management:
  • Assist clients with routine banking transactions, including transfers, payments, and account updates.
  • Process service requests and ensure all transactions are accurately documented and completed.
  • Monitor customer accounts for potential needs or issues, proactively reaching out to offer solutions or services.

Product Knowledge and Sales
  • Maintain a comprehensive understanding of the bank's products and services, including checking and savings accounts, credit cards, personal loans, and mortgages.
  • Identify and capitalize on cross-sell and up-sell opportunities by recommending suitable financial products based on each customer's needs.
  • Meet or exceed individual and team sales targets to contribute to the bank's overall financial objectives.

Compliance and Risk Management
  • Adhere to all regulatory and bank policies to maintain compliance, privacy, and security standards during each interaction.
  • Conduct required customer identification and verification processes as per bank guidelines and anti-money laundering protocols.
  • Protect sensitive client information and ensure confidentiality in all communications.

Required Skills & Qualifications:
  • Education: High School diploma or equivalent; Bachelor Degree Preferred
  • Skills: Strong communication skills, active listening, problem-solving, and multitasking.
  • Technical Proficiency: Familiarity with banking software, call center systems, and digital banking platforms.
  • Experience: Preferred experience in customer service, banking, or a call center environment.

Work Hours: Hours will vary depending on location assigned. Consistent weekend availability on Saturdays during the hours of 8:30am - 1:00pm.
